Włodzimierz Karczmarzyk
Włodzimierz Karczmarzyk was born in 1930. He is a painter and an architect, and studied at KUL in Lublin, Academy of Fine Arts and University of Technology in Warsaw. Karczmarzyk is a long-term professor of drawing, painting and sculpture at the Warsaw University of Technology. He illustrated and lavishly decorated a series of Polish and world’s cities in his own articles in the magazine of Polish Airlines LOT called Kaleidoscope (1994–98). He is a member of SARP and ZPAP. He was awarded the Order of Polonia Restituta for his achievements in the field of architecture and fine arts.
